2023 Most Popular Management Information Systems Schools in Colorado
Finding the Best Management Information Systems School for You
Management Information Systems is the #53 most popular major in Colorado with 91 degrees and certificates awarded in 2020-2021.

The Most Popular Management Information Systems Schools in Colorado ranking is one of many tools that Grad Degree Search has developed to help you make your educational decision. Our analysis looked at 4 schools in Colorado to see which programs were the most popular for students. To create this ranking we looked at how many students graduated from the Management Information Systems program at each school on the list.

Most Popular Colorado Schools in Management Information Systems
Our 2023 rankings named Colorado State University - Global Campus the most popular school in Colorado for management information systems students. Located in the large city of Greenwood Village, Colorado State University - Global Campus is a public college with a fairly large student population.
